Gemma
Gemma is Google's open model family for developers who want lightweight, deployable AI models across local, cloud, and embedded environments.

Pros
- High performance-to-size ratio for local execution
- Strong integration with Keras, PyTorch, and JAX
- Optimized for diverse hardware including GPUs and TPUs
Cons
- Open-weights license is not strictly OSI open-source
- Requires significant VRAM for the larger parameter versions
